
Wolfpack Ties for Sixth at Palmetto Invite

AIKEN, S.C. – Led by top-20 finishes from Stephen Franken and Jacob McBride, the NC State men's golf team completed the third and final round of play at the 2016 Palmetto Invite Tuesday afternoon. The Wolfpack concluded the tournament in a tie for sixth place among the 18-team field.
NC State carded a 287 (+7) during its final time through the course at the Palmetto Golf Club. The Wolfpack finished the tournament with a three-round score of 863 (+23) and shared sixth place with Georgia Southern. NC State was just two strokes away from tying for fourth place with East Carolina and Chattanooga.
No. 22 South Carolina claimed top honors at the tournament, recording a team score of 821 (-19) to finish 18 strokes ahead of the nearest competitor.
Palmetto Invite – Final Results
T12th … Stephen Franken … 69-69-74=212 (+2)
T19th … Jacob McBride … 74-69-72=215 (+5)
T37th … Stanhope Johnson … 75-73-72=220 (+10)
T41st … Carter Page … 76-71-74=221 (+11)
T82nd … Nolan Mills Jr. … 83-79-69=231 (+21)
T6th … NC State … 292-282-287=863 (+23)
GREAT START TO A CAREER
The 2016 Palmetto Invite represented the fifth tournament of freshman Stephen Franken's career. It was his third top-20 finish and his average round in South Carolina (70.6) was nearly two strokes below his season pace. Franken tied for first on par-three holes at the tournament, averaging 2.92 strokes per hole.
VAST IMPROVEMENT
Freshman Nolan Mills Jr. shot the second best score of his college career on Tuesday afternoon with a 69 (-1). This represented a 10-stroke improvement from his best score (79) on Monday. Stanhope Johnson also saved his best round for last, shooting a 72 (+2) on Tuesday after carding 75-73 Monday.
UP NEXT
NC State returns to action on Saturday, March 12 at the General Jim Hackler Championship. The two-day tournament will be played at the Dunes Golf & Beach Club in Myrtle Beach, S.C.
